About Aleksandra Gąsecka
Aleksandra Gąsecka is a scholar working on Internal Medicine,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ine and Emergency Medicine, having authored 183 papers that have together received 2.1k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Venous Thromboembolism Diagnosis and Management (30 papers), Antiplatelet Therapy and Cardiovascular Diseases (24 papers) and Extracellular vesicles in disease (19 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Internal Medicine (190 citations),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(653 citations) and Emergency Medicine (170 citations). Aleksandra Gąsecka has collaborated with scholars based in Poland, Netherlands and United States. Frequent co-authors include Krzysztof J. Filipiak, Łukasz Szarpak, Marek Postuła, Miłosz Jaguszewski, Tomasz Mazurek, Edwin van der Pol, Ceren Eyileten, Josip A. Borovac, William A. Parker and Michela Giustozzi.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Scientific Reports and International Journal of Molecular Sciences.
